poet_kelly
on 12/3/13 11:06 am - OH

The New Whey protein shots are  mostly collagen protein, which is what's in Jello.  It's an incomplete protein.  They are a waste of  money.

There's really no need to pay more for protein powder. Find a low carb, low sugar, higher protein powder (I want 25 grams or more) or RTD protein you like. You can order samples of different kinds to try AFTER surgery as sometimes taste change from before. Check out vitalady.com, bodybuilding.com and bjsbariatrics.com to name a few places that sell samples.
